I started small with "nano" style systems, out grew that, built a mixed 75g reef with moderate success, I have started a new larger system that I would like to be a sps style setup.
I would like to share my knowledge and put my new set up for a Reef Central type of project. I have been in preparations for this sps set up for over 6 moths, 6-2-15 was fill date.
At this point I don't know how to continue, so I can say a few things about this set up. I found this tank on CL for 1200.00. It has grown since its cl days.

Lets talk about my lighting, right now the tank has: 48" reef breader, 4x48" t5, 2x 165w wifi evergrow, 6x 10w 402nm led.
The skimmer is a older PM brand with updated Jebao pump.

The evergrow leds are set up for cross lighting, The photon 48" is mounted high enough that it almost covers the hole tank but shy a foot on both ends. The T5s do good job of filling in the shadows from the leds. I just upgraded to the evergrow wifi, I real like these new ones there awesome. lol A lot of people Don't like the "black box leds" but these new ones are very different from older models with some really cool features.
